5.3.6
Description: This message reports the time, date, position, course, and speed from the receiver’s navigation solution.
RMC is described in Table 14.
Example: The values reported in this example are interpreted as shown in Table 14:
$GPRMC,161229.487,A,3723.2475,N,12158.3416,W,0.13,309.62,120598, 02.6,W,A*10
5.3.7
Description: This message reports current ground course and speed data. Course is reported relative to true north
only. The VTG message is defined in Table 15.
Example: The values reported in this example are interpreted as shown in Table 15:
$GPVTG,137.7,T,139.6,M,007.4,N,013.7,K,A*47
